Programs

Here at PSUN, we offer several "programs" for kids AND family members! Family members are encouraged to take part in the programs we have to offer, which include Events, the Buddy Program, Challenger Sports, and Family Programs.
Scroll to learn more!
 

Events

Throughout the year, several events are created for kids and families to take part in. Each event has a different theme to where kids can dress up to match the theme or simply show up and participate in several activities relating to the theme.  

Buddy Program 


​This program involves a PSUN volunteer visiting buddies at their home to spend time with them or PSUN-sponsored events. 
The Buddy Program is the only program the focuses on building a lasting, one-on-one, relationship between a child and a collegiate volunteer. We strive to bring community and consistency into the lives of the children we serve and enhance their experience within every program. 

Challenger Sports

 In our Challenger Program, volunteers are assigned to a buddy to play with. We provide balls and other sports equipment. Our buddies like to play soccer, tag, play toss with each other, etc! This program takes place on a field, so there are soccer goals and a nearby playground.

Family Programs 

P.S.U.N at Texas A&M University offers several different family programs for kids and parents. These family programs include Parenting on the Spectrum and Purposeful Life.

PURPOSEFUL LIFE
​
This program focuses on equipping parents of children with disabilities with the knowledge they need in order to help the whole family lead a more purposeful life. It is a conglomerate of many different associations that work directly with this community.  PSUN is involved through providing child care for them and make sure that the parents have the ability to focus completely on the class.

PARENTING ON THE SPECTRUM
​
There is a weekly parent support meeting in which parents get a chance to build a network and interact with others that are apart of this community. For the duration of the meeting, we will watch the children and play games, color, and have fun!
